For instance, a bite from the Brazilian wandering spider can result in serious medical complications, whereas the venom of a giant house spider typically poses no threat to humans, raising the question, what drives such differences in venom potency?

The researchers discovered that diet is one of the most important drivers influencing the potency of spider venom. They found that spider venoms are what is called prey-specific, meaning if a spider primarily hunts insects, its venom is likely to be particularly effective at killing insects in general, such as crickets and flies, but far less effective against other non-insect prey, like small mammals.

Our results show that spider venoms have evolved to be especially potent when tested on animals found in their diet in the wild.

This may explain why species that are known to occasionally prey upon small mammals, such as the Brazilian wandering spider or Black widow, have venoms that can cause medically significant effects in us humans, whereas species that only prey on invertebrates, such as the Giant house spider, have evolved venoms that target invertebrate physiologies rather than our own, posing little threat to us.
